In any living system, control of water permeability is essential for survival. This review begins with an overview of the vast amount of work that has led to a greater understanding of the mechanisms of water permeability barrier (PB) of the stratum corneum, including the nature of stratum corneum lipids, and specifically examines the essential role of ceramides, together with the role of linoleate. The final parts of the review summarized our study of dry skin in atopic dermatitis (AD). In the study, a significant decrease in proportion of ceramide 1, which is a carrier of linoleate responsible for PB function and decreased levels of esterified linoleate of ceramide 1 were observed in AD patients.
